Prices for Swimming Coaches in Australia
The cost per hour for swimming coaches in Australia can vary greatly based on several elements, including the coach's experience, location, and the type of lessons offered. In major cities like Sydney and Melbourne, experienced coaches may charge a range of $40 to $80 per hour, while in smaller towns, rates could be cheaper.
- Moreover, the popularity for swimming lessons can also determine coach's rates. During peak season or when there is high demand, coaches may set higher fees.
